State-of-the-Art Diagnostics for Early Detection

Accurate and early detection is the foundation of effective glaucoma management. LondonOC is equipped with the latest ophthalmic imaging technology, allowing us to identify changes in the optic nerve and intraocular pressure long before symptoms appear.

Our diagnostic tools include:

  • OCT (Optical Coherence Tomography): 3D imaging to assess the optic nerve and retinal layers in minute detail.
  • Visual Field Testing: Measures peripheral vision to detect early functional loss.
  • Corneal Thickness Measurement (Pachymetry): Provides essential data to refine eye pressure readings.
  • Optic Nerve Imaging: Allows precise monitoring of nerve fibre changes over time.

This combination of advanced technology and expert interpretation means we can diagnose glaucoma earlier — and monitor its progression with unmatched accuracy.

Innovative Treatment Options Tailored to You

As one of London’s leading centres for glaucoma management, we offer a full range of medical, laser, and surgical treatments designed to slow or stop the progression of the disease while preserving vision and improving quality of life.

1. Minimally Invasive Glaucoma Surgery (MIGS)

MIGS represents a breakthrough in glaucoma management — offering smaller incisions, faster recovery, and fewer complications than traditional surgery.

Using advanced devices and microsurgical techniques, MIGS lowers intraocular pressure effectively while maintaining the eye’s natural drainage pathways.

2. Laser Trabeculoplasty (SLT & ALT)

Laser trabeculoplasty improves fluid drainage from the eye, reducing pressure without incisions or long recovery times.

Selective Laser Trabeculoplasty (SLT) is particularly gentle and can be repeated safely if needed.

3. Micropulse Laser Therapy

A new-generation laser treatment that delivers energy in short bursts, protecting surrounding tissues while lowering intraocular pressure.

4. Drainage Implants and Shunts

For complex or advanced glaucoma, drainage devices provide a long-term solution by improving fluid outflow and reducing pressure in the eye.
